Starr's Mill headed to state playoffs
As the clock ran down to 00.00 Starr's Mill Panther's head coach Brandon Hutchins leaped up and down screaming "we're going to state we're going to state."
Down by eight at halftime ,the Panthers battled back to defeat the Wolverines of Union Grove high school in a 51-42 come from behind victory sending them to the state playoffs for just the second time in school history.
"These guys are special and I wouldn’t trade them for the world, down eight at half I challenged them to come out and play" said Hutchins
The Panthers trailed by as many as 11 points and Union Grove's Sean Williams had a game high 23 points but Starr's Mill had big contributions from Jeremiah Vrundy, who had a team high 19 points and David Watson who finished the night with 18.
The Panthers started the game sluggish falling behind Union Grove 14-25 at halftime.
"I think it was nerves we have never been in this situation before but we finally settled down and started playing Starr’s Mill basketball that’s all you could ask for," said Hutchins.
After half time Starr's Mill started on a 15-0 run to take the lead to 29-27 with 1:10 left in the third quarter. Union grove tied the game at 39-39 a piece. The panthers went on a 12-3 run to close out the game and clinch a state playoff berth.
Vrundy started the 12-3 run with a big basket in the paint between two defenders with 2:13 left in the game. Will Anda and Watson knocked down clutch free throws down the stretch with 1:19 in the fourth to put the game out of reach for the Wolverines.
The Panthers will play the Seminoles of Creekside after they knocked off No. 1 Seed Mt. Zion 62-57 Thursday at 8:30. The winner will go to the region 4-AAAA finals.
